Output 8250ca5a5568aad11e9921691eaf7ddf636389d09a7a2b86313433491521e67e:0

value
1463996755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64066c5eb829182d616d5e5ec27189c12db63e81 OP_EQUAL
address
3AouC2Wo1xowFcW8FXXMqHPthzjAAL1EEh
transaction
8250ca5a5568aad11e9921691eaf7ddf636389d09a7a2b86313433491521e67e
spent
true